How can leaders effectively measure the success and productivity of their remote teams in a decentralized work environment, and what strategies can they implement to address any areas of improvement?
Leaders can measure the success and productivity of their remote teams by setting clear goals and key performance indicators, regularly tracking progress through communication tools and project management software, and soliciting feedback from team members. To address areas of improvement, leaders can implement strategies such as providing additional training and resources, fostering a culture of trust and collaboration, and promoting work-life balance to prevent burnout and boost motivation. Regular check-ins and performance evaluations can also help identify and address any issues before they escalate.
